技术领域technical field
本发明涉及U盘领域,尤其是一种自动伸缩U盘。The invention relates to the field of U disks, in particular to an automatic retractable U disk.
背景技术Background technique
U盘通常包括一个内设芯片的基体和设在基体端部的USB插头,生活中 U盘是人们用来存储数据的必不可少的工具,U盘体积小巧,人们通常会放在包里随身携带,包里的物品如钥匙等硬物容易导致U盘的USB插头受损,为了保护USB插头,通常设有一个U盘帽,U盘使用完后,将U盘帽套设在U盘的USB插头上;但U盘帽较小,特别容易弄丢,因此需设计一种能有效保护USB插头的U盘。U disk usually includes a substrate with a built-in chip and a USB plug at the end of the substrate. In life, U disk is an indispensable tool for people to store data. U disk is small and small, and people usually carry it in their bags. Carrying, items in the bag such as keys and other hard objects may easily damage the USB plug of the U disk. In order to protect the USB plug, there is usually a U disk cap. After the U disk is used, set the U disk cap on the U disk. USB plug; but the U disk cap is small and easy to lose, so it is necessary to design a U disk that can effectively protect the USB plug.
发明内容Contents of the invention
为解决上述问题,本发明提供了一种自动伸缩U盘,使用方便,有效保护了U盘的USB插头。In order to solve the above problems, the present invention provides an automatic telescopic U disk, which is easy to use and effectively protects the USB plug of the U disk.
本发明所述的一种自动伸缩U盘,其技术方案为:包括基体和设于所述基体下方的USB插头,所述基体内设有与所述USB插头连接的芯片,其特征在于,还包括壳套、按压键,所述基体和所述USB插头均设于所述壳套内部,所述按压键穿过所述壳套顶部并与所述基体上端连接,所述壳套底部上设有供USB插头伸出的开口,所述开口两侧分别设有支撑弹簧,所述支撑弹簧上端与所述基体底部连接,所述壳套左右两内侧壁上分别对称设有弹性卡合装置,两个所述弹性卡合装置分别与所述基体左右两侧卡合。The technical scheme of the automatic retractable U disk of the present invention is: comprising a base body and a USB plug arranged below the base body, a chip connected to the USB plug is arranged in the base body, and the feature is that It includes a shell and a push button, the base and the USB plug are both arranged inside the shell, the push key passes through the top of the shell and is connected to the upper end of the base, and the bottom of the shell is provided with There is an opening for the USB plug to protrude from, and support springs are provided on both sides of the opening, the upper end of the support spring is connected to the bottom of the base body, and the left and right inner walls of the shell are symmetrically provided with elastic engaging devices, The two elastic engaging devices are respectively engaged with the left and right sides of the base body.
使用时,下压按压键,使基体向下运动,所述壳套底部的开口与USB插头尺寸相匹配,将USB插头前半段从壳套底部的开口处推出壳套,基体与弹性卡合装置卡合,U盘USB插头插入电脑对应的接口中,使用完毕后,下压按压键,基体在支撑弹簧的反弹力作用下,向上回弹,带动U盘USB插头收缩回壳套中,所述封套与所述壳套活动连接,使U盘在不使用的状态下,其USB插头端位于壳套内,USB插头不会受到损伤。When in use, press down the button to move the base body downward, the opening at the bottom of the shell matches the size of the USB plug, push the first half of the USB plug out of the shell from the opening at the bottom of the shell, the base body and the elastic engagement device Snap, the USB plug of the U disk is inserted into the corresponding interface of the computer. After use, press the button down, and the base body rebounds upward under the rebound force of the supporting spring, driving the USB plug of the U disk to shrink back into the casing. The envelope is movably connected with the shell, so that when the U disk is not in use, its USB plug end is located in the shell, and the USB plug will not be damaged.
进一步改进,所述弹性卡合装置包括卡合弹簧、卡合条和卡合凸块,两个所述卡合条分别通过卡合弹簧与所述壳套左、右两内侧壁对应连接,所述两个卡合条上分别设有卡合凸块,所述基体左右两侧壁均设有若干卡合槽,所述卡合凸块与所述卡合槽卡合连接。As a further improvement, the elastic engaging device includes an engaging spring, an engaging strip and an engaging protrusion, and the two engaging strips are respectively connected to the left and right inner side walls of the shell through an engaging spring, so that The two engaging strips are respectively provided with engaging protrusions, and the left and right side walls of the base body are provided with a plurality of engaging grooves, and the engaging protrusions are engaged and connected with the engaging grooves.
进一步改进,所述卡合槽为等腰三角形凹槽结构,所述卡合凸块为与所述卡合槽相匹配的等腰三角形结构。As a further improvement, the engaging groove is an isosceles triangular groove structure, and the engaging protrusion is an isosceles triangular structure matching the engaging groove.
按压键推使基体向下运动,将USB插头前端推出壳套与电脑连接,基体两侧的卡合槽分别和所述卡合凸块卡合,使基体固定在当前位置,当U盘使用完毕后,拔出U盘,下压按压键后松开按压键,基体在支撑弹簧反弹力的作用下向上弹起,回复到原来的位置,USB插头缩回壳套内;卡合槽和卡合凸块为相互配合的等腰三角形,基体下压或上弹时,配合效果更好。Press the button to push the base to move downward, push the front end of the USB plug out of the shell and connect it to the computer, the engaging grooves on both sides of the base respectively engage with the engaging protrusions, so that the base is fixed at the current position, when the U disk is used up Finally, pull out the U disk, press down the button and then release the button, the substrate will bounce up under the action of the rebound force of the supporting spring, and return to the original position, and the USB plug will retract into the shell; the engaging groove and the engaging The bumps are isosceles triangles that cooperate with each other, and the matching effect is better when the substrate is pressed down or bounced up.
进一步改进,还包括封盖,所述封盖可转动的设在所述壳套外侧壁上,使所述壳套开口打开或闭合,可进一步防止灰尘等杂物进入USB插头中,封盖活动设在壳套外侧壁上,不会丢。As a further improvement, it also includes a cover, the cover is rotatably arranged on the outer wall of the shell, so that the opening of the shell can be opened or closed, which can further prevent dust and other sundries from entering the USB plug, and the cover is movable It is arranged on the outer wall of the shell and cannot be lost.
本发明的有益效果是:结构简单,使用方便,能对U盘USB插头进行有效的保护。The beneficial effect of the invention is that the structure is simple, the use is convenient, and the USB plug of the U disk can be effectively protected.

具体实施方式detailed description
如图所示,一种自动伸缩U盘,包括壳套1、按压键2、基体3、设于所述基体下方的USB插头4和封盖6,所述基体3内设有与所述USB插头4连接的芯片,所述基体3和所述USB插头4均设于所述壳套1的内部,所述按压键2穿过所述壳套1的顶部并与所述基体上端连接,所述壳套1的底部上设有供USB插头4伸出的开口,所述开口的两侧分别设有支撑弹簧11,所述支撑弹簧11的上端与所述基体3的底部连接,所述壳套1的左右两内侧壁上分别对称设有弹性卡合装置5,两个所述弹性卡合装置5分别与所述基体3的左右两侧卡合,所述封盖6可转动的设在所述壳套1的外侧壁上,使所述壳套1底部上的开口打开或闭合。As shown in the figure, an automatic retractable U disk includes a shell 1, a push button 2, a base body 3, a USB plug 4 and a cover 6 arranged under the base body, and the base body 3 is provided with a The chip connected to the plug 4, the base body 3 and the USB plug 4 are both arranged inside the shell 1, the push button 2 passes through the top of the shell 1 and is connected to the upper end of the base body, so The bottom of the shell 1 is provided with an opening for the USB plug 4 to protrude from. The two sides of the opening are respectively provided with supporting springs 11. The upper ends of the supporting springs 11 are connected to the bottom of the base body 3. The shell The left and right inner side walls of the cover 1 are respectively symmetrically provided with elastic engaging devices 5, and the two elastic engaging devices 5 are respectively engaged with the left and right sides of the base body 3, and the cover 6 is rotatably arranged on On the outer wall of the shell 1, the opening on the bottom of the shell 1 is opened or closed.
所述弹性卡合装置5包括卡合弹簧51、卡合条52和卡合凸块53,两个所述卡合条52分别通过各自对应的卡合弹簧51与所述壳套1的左、右两内侧壁对应连接,所述两个卡合条52上分别设有卡合凸块53,所述卡合凸块53呈等腰三角形结构,所述基体3的左右两侧壁上均设有若干卡合槽31,所述卡合槽31为与所述卡合凸块53相匹配的等腰三角形凹槽结构,所述卡合凸块53与所述卡合槽31卡合连接。The elastic engaging device 5 includes an engaging spring 51, an engaging strip 52 and an engaging protrusion 53, and the two engaging strips 52 are connected to the left and right sides of the shell 1 through their corresponding engaging springs 51 respectively. The two right inner sidewalls are correspondingly connected, and the two engaging strips 52 are respectively provided with engaging protrusions 53, the engaging protrusions 53 are in an isosceles triangle structure, and the left and right side walls of the base body 3 are provided with There are several engaging grooves 31 , the engaging grooves 31 are isosceles triangular groove structures matched with the engaging protrusions 53 , and the engaging protrusions 53 are engaged and connected with the engaging grooves 31 .
打开壳套底部的封盖,下压按压键,通过基体随之向下运动,基体两侧弹性卡合装置的卡合凸块随之向壳套左右两侧壁压缩,基体下端的USB插头从壳套底部的开口推送出壳套后插接在电脑上,基体与其两侧的卡合装置卡合,U盘使用完后,将U盘从电脑上取下,下压按压键,将基体下压到壳套底部,然后快速松开按压键,基体在支撑弹簧的反弹作用下向上运动,回复到初始位置,USB插头随之缩回壳套内;将壳套上的封盖盖合在壳套底部,使壳套底部的开口闭合。Open the cover at the bottom of the shell, press down the button, and move downward through the base body, and the engaging protrusions of the elastic locking devices on both sides of the base body will be compressed to the left and right side walls of the shell, and the USB plug at the lower end of the base body will be released from the The opening at the bottom of the shell is pushed out of the shell and then plugged into the computer, the base is engaged with the locking devices on both sides. After the U disk is used, remove the U disk from the computer, press the button, and put the base down. Press to the bottom of the shell, and then quickly release the button, the base moves upward under the rebound of the support spring, returns to the initial position, and the USB plug is retracted into the shell; close the cover on the shell to the shell the bottom of the shell so that the opening at the bottom of the shell is closed.
